After two reboots today, when I try to start BOINC manager, the "reboot is required" message still come up. What am I doing wrong? |
![]() Send message Joined: 29 Aug 05 Posts: 15634 ![]() |
Remove the RebootPending.txt file from your BOINC Data directory. Default places for this directory: Windows 98/SE/ME: C:\Windows\All Users\BOINC\ or C:\Windows\Profiles\All Users\BOINC\ Windows 2000/XP: C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Application Data\BOINC\ Windows Vista/Windows 7: C:\ProgramData\BOINC\ Linux: wherever you unpack it/BOINC/ Macintosh OS X: /Library/Applications Support/BOINC/ This will be a hidden directory on most OSes, so either put the path to it directly into Windows Explorer, or instruct Windows Explorer to show hidden files and folders. |
